本文目录导读:
在当今数字化时代,拥有一个专业的雕塑网站对于艺术家和收藏家来说至关重要,本文将深入探讨雕塑网站的源码结构、设计原则以及如何通过代码实现一个功能丰富且美观的雕塑展示平台。
雕塑网站旨在提供一个集中展示各种雕塑作品的在线平台,让艺术家能够轻松发布他们的作品,同时为收藏家和艺术爱好者提供一个便捷的浏览和购买渠道,该网站应具备以下核心功能:
- 作品展示:分类展示不同类型的雕塑作品,包括图片预览、详细信息描述等。
- 搜索与过滤:允许用户通过关键词、风格、材质等多种条件进行作品筛选。
- 购物车与订单管理:支持用户在线选购作品并进行支付处理。
- 艺术家信息:展示每位艺术家的个人资料和工作经历,增加互动性。
- 新闻动态:定期更新行业资讯和展览信息,保持网站内容的时效性和吸引力。
技术选型与架构设计
为了构建一个高效稳定的雕塑网站,我们需要合理选择技术和框架,以下是几个关键的技术决策点:
图片来源于网络,如有侵权联系删除
- 前端框架:采用React.js或Vue.js作为前端框架,确保页面响应迅速且易于维护。
- 后端服务:使用Node.js搭配Express框架来处理服务器端的逻辑和数据交互。
- 数据库:选用MySQL或MongoDB存储作品信息和用户数据,保证数据的可靠性和安全性。
- 部署环境:利用AWS或Linode等云服务平台进行网站的托管和扩展。
详细设计与实现步骤
-
项目初始化
- 创建一个新的Git仓库用于版本控制。
- 安装必要的依赖包如npm、node-sass等。
-
搭建基本框架
- 使用Webpack配置文件设置模块化和打包策略。
- 设计基本的HTML模板结构和CSS样式表。
-
实现作品展示模块
- 通过API接口从后端获取作品列表数据。
- 在前端渲染出分页器、缩略图画廊等功能组件。
-
添加搜索与过滤功能
- 实现前端表单提交请求到后端进行处理。
- 根据输入参数返回相应的查询结果并在前端显示。
-
集成购物车系统
图片来源于网络,如有侵权联系删除
- 设计前端界面供用户添加商品至购物车。
- 后端负责记录用户的购物行为并提供结算流程。
-
完善艺术家和个人资料页面
- 建立艺术家档案管理系统,方便管理员录入和维护信息。
- 提供个性化的展示页面以提升用户体验。
-
持续优化与测试
- 进行单元测试和集成测试以确保代码质量。
- 监控网站性能并根据反馈进行调整改进。
-
上线与推广
- 选择合适的域名和服务商进行正式上线的准备工作。
- 利用社交媒体和其他营销手段吸引目标受众关注和使用。
总结与展望
通过对上述各阶段的细致规划和技术实施,我们成功打造了一个集成了多种功能的雕塑网站,这不仅提升了艺术品的传播效率,也为艺术家们提供了一个展示才华的平台,我们将继续关注新技术的发展趋势,不断迭代升级现有产品以满足市场的需求变化,我们也期待能与更多的合作伙伴携手共创美好未来!
标签: #雕塑网站源码
评论列表